On Fri, May 10, 2019 at 08:24:00AM +0000, Andy Duan wrote:
> ethernet controller driver call .of_get_mac_address() to get
> the mac address from devictree tree, if these properties are
> not present, then try to read from nvmem.
> 
> For example, read MAC address from nvmem:
> of_get_mac_address()
> 	of_get_mac_addr_nvmem()
> 		nvmem_get_mac_address()
> 
> i.MX6x/7D/8MQ/8MM platforms ethernet MAC address read from
> nvmem ocotp eFuses, but it requires to swap the six bytes
> order.
> 
> The patch add optional property "nvmem_macaddr_swap" to swap

Please use nvmem-macaddr-swap. It is very unusal to use _ in property
names.
